ELIGIBILITY FOR B.Sc (Hons.) Psychology
- Candidates must have passed the 12th / Plus Two or an equivalent examination.
- The qualifying examination should be from the Higher Secondary Board of Kerala or any similar qualifications recognized by M.G. University, Kottayam, Kerala.
- Psychology or a related subject must have been one of the optional subjects at the Plus Two level.
- A minimum aggregate of 50% marks in the qualifying examination is required.
